Boston railroad decided to use the high-low method and operating data from the past six months to estimate the fixed and variable components of transportation costs. the activity base used by boston railroad is a measure of railroad operating activity, termed "gross-ton miles," which is the total number of tons multiplied by the miles moved. transportation costs gross-ton milesjanuary $1,776,000 560,000february 2,700,000 1,000,000march 1,650,000 500,000april 1,860,000 600,000may 1,440,000 400,000june 1,566,000 460,000determine the variable cost per gross-ton mile and the total fixed cost. variable cost (if required, round to two decimal places.) $ per gross-ton miletotal fixed cost $
